Amenities
The Chancery Hotel offers a fitness center equipped with state-of-the-art machines for guests focused on their wellness routine. A 24-hour front desk is available to assist with bookings and inquiries at any time. Guests can enjoy access to business services, perfect for corporate travelers needing meeting room facilities.
Rooms
The hotel features elegantly designed rooms that come equipped with premium bedding and luxurious en-suite bathrooms. Each room includes a large flat-screen TV and coffee-making facilities for added convenience. Select rooms also provide stunning views of Dublin's historic skyline.
Location
The Chancery Hotel is situated just a short walk from key attractions such as the Dublin Castle and the vibrant Temple Bar district. Public transport options like the Luas tram system are easily accessible from the hotel, allowing for seamless travel around the city. Guests can explore the nearby cultural sites, including galleries and museums, enhancing their stay.
Dining
On-site dining options include a contemporary restaurant offering a range of traditional Irish dishes along with modern twists. The bar serves a selection of local beers and wine, providing a relaxed space for guests to unwind. Room service is also available for those wishing to dine in their rooms.
Business Facilities
The Chancery Hotel supports business travelers with fully equipped meeting rooms that accommodate various group sizes. High-speed internet access is also provided throughout the property, facilitating productive work stays. A business center is on-site, featuring printing and fax services for additional convenience.

Dublin Castle
9 minutes' walk
Historical site featuring 13th-century architecture and guided tours that showcase its rich history.
St Patrick's Cathedral
3 minutes' walk
Ireland's largest cathedral known for its stunning architecture and beautiful gardens; a serene spot for reflection.
Christ Church Cathedral
6 minutes' walk
A striking medieval cathedral with fascinating history, known for its impressive crypt and vibrant stained glass.
The Little Museum of Dublin
12 minutes' walk
An engaging museum that tells the story of Dublin through fascinating exhibits and personal histories.
